How to Successfully Implement BIM in Your Projects? 

Practical Strategies for Seamless BIM Integration in Your AEC Projects

Introduction

Building Information Modeling (BIM) has become an essential tool in the architecture, engineering, and construction (AEC) industry, but successful implementation requires careful planning and strategy. This guide will walk you through the key steps to effectively integrate BIM into your projects, ensuring that you maximize its benefits.

Step 1: Establish Clear Objectives

Before diving into BIM, it’s crucial to establish clear objectives for your project. What do you hope to achieve with BIM? Whether it’s improving design accuracy, enhancing collaboration, or reducing costs, defining your goals will help you tailor your BIM strategy to meet these specific needs.

Step 2: Assemble the Right Team

Successful BIM implementation starts with the right team. Ensure that your team includes professionals who are well-versed in BIM processes and tools. This may involve hiring BIM specialists or providing training for your existing staff. Collaboration is key, so fostering a culture of teamwork and open communication is essential.

Step 3: Choose the Right Software

Selecting the right BIM software is critical. Evaluate the specific needs of your project and choose a software solution that aligns with those requirements. Popular options like Autodesk Revit and ArchiCAD offer a range of features that can be tailored to different types of projects. Ensure that the software integrates well with your existing tools and workflows.

Step 4: Develop a BIM Execution Plan

A BIM Execution Plan (BEP) is a roadmap that outlines how BIM will be used throughout the project. It should include details on project goals, team roles, software, and data management. The BEP serves as a guide to ensure that everyone involved in the project is on the same page and that BIM is used effectively.

Step 5: Start Small and Scale Up

If you’re new to BIM, consider starting with a smaller project to get a feel for the process. This allows your team to gain experience and identify any potential issues before scaling up to larger, more complex projects. Gradually integrating BIM into your workflow will lead to smoother implementation and better results.
